For those who have everything: Succulent jewelry

A head of flowers.
(Image credit: Courtesy Image)

"Sorry, flower crowns!" Michigan florist Susan McLeary has developed a line of rings, bracelets, necklaces, and other accessories (from $19) made from living succulents — those plants you keep around your house because they seem to survive forever without water. At Passionflower, you can buy her living tiara and wear it "for weeks on end" without worrying about the succulents shriveling up and dying, said Alexis Hobbs at Town and Country. Created "with free-spirited brides in mind," it could just as well be worn at a music festival. McLeary also makes succulent boutonnieres for men to wear for proms or weddings.
